Saturday, Oct. 28th Oak Tree at Santa Anita.


$50,000 XTRA Sports 570 AM Cal Cup Starter Handicap
PHAR TO WIN

ARCADIA, Calif. (Oct. 28, 2006) – Odds-on favorite Phar to Win led the field the entire distance and ran his win streak to four while taking Saturday’s XTRA Sports 570 AM California Cup Starter Handicap at Oak Tree at Santa Anita.

Phar to Win is a 4-year-old gelding by Avenue of Flags, out of the Night Shift mare Doucette, was bred by C-Punch Ranch and is owned by Betty or Robert Irvin. He has five career starts and has won four consecutive races since an 18-month layoff that followed a third-place debut. His career earnings are $100,090.

Phar to Win, the 3-5 favorite, ran the 1 ½ miles on turf in a stakes-record 2:25.76 and won by three-quarters of a length over Dadsalittleunusual, with Mr. Chairman third. Phar to Win was trained by Thomas Bell and ridden by Jon Court.
